Abstract

This paper proposes a new crosstie overlay slow-wave structure for a traveling-wave electro-optical modulator. This structure can be designed to satisfy the phase velocity and impedance matching conditions simultaneously over a broad spectral bandwidth. This idea can be applied to a number of electrode structures for broadband traveling-wave optical modulators.
